يعد BackdropFilter أحد المكونات الأساسية في Flutter التي تستخدم لتحسين تصميم التطبيقات. يساعد هذا الخاصية في إضافة تأثيرات الضبابية والزجاجية إلى الصور والنصوص والأشياء الأخرى. في هذه المقالة، سنتحدث عن BackdropFilter في Flutter وكيفية استخدامها لإضافة تأثيرات الضبابية إلى التطبيقات.
ما هو BackdropFilter في Flutter؟
يعد BackdropFilter واحدًا من الخصائص التي يمكن استخدامها في Flutter لإنشاء تأثيرات الضبابية والزجاجية في التطبيقات. تتيح هذه الخاصية للمطورين إضافة تأثيرات الضبابية إلى الصور والنصوص والأشياء الأخرى في التطبيقات Flutter.
“اقرأ أيضاً: شرح استخدام ويدجت Wrap في فلاتر“
خصائص BackdropFilter في Flutter
يحتوي BackdropFilter في Flutter على العديد من الخصائص التي يمكن استخدامها لتخصيص التأثيرات المطلوبة. سنتحدث بالتفصيل عن كل خاصية من هذه الخصائص ونوضحها بالأكواد الكاملة المناسبة.
الخاصية filter
تستخدم الخاصية filter لتحديد نوع التأثير الذي يتم استخدامه في BackdropFilter. يمكن تعيين هذه الخاصية عبر الكود التالي:
BackdropFilter( filter: ImageFilter.blur(sigmaX: 5.0, sigmaY: 5.0), child: Container( height: 100, width: 100, color: Colors.red, ), )
“اقرأ أيضاً: شرح استخدام ويدجت Positioned في فلاتر“
الخاصية child
تستخدم الخاصية child لتحديد العنصر الذي يتم تطبيق تأثير BackdropFilter عليه. يمكن تعيين هذه الخاصية عبر الكود التالي:
BackdropFilter( filter: ImageFilter.blur(sigmaX: 5.0, sigmaY: 5.0), child: Container( height: 100, width: 100, color: Colors.red, ), );
“اقرأ أيضاً: شرح استخدام ويدجت PositionedTransition في فلاتر“
يمكن استخدام BackdropFilter في Flutter لإضافة تأثيرات الضبابية والزجاجية إلى التطبيقات وجعلها أكثر جاذبية. يحتوي BackdropFilter على العديد من الخصائص التي يمكن استخدامها لتخصيص التأثيرات المطلوبة. من خلال شرح جميع الخصائص المتاحة في BackdropFilter، يمكن للمطورين في Flutter البدء في استخدام هذه الأداية بسهولة وتخصيصها وفقًا لمتطلبات التطبيق. ينبغي للمطورين في Flutter الاستفادة من هذه الخاصية لتحسين تصميم التطبيقات وجعلها أكثر جاذبية للمستخدمين.